Graf souvětí: komplexní průvodce vizualizací a analýzou souvětí

Pre

Graf souvětí je vizuální nástroj, který pomáhá pochopit strukturu složených vět. Místo dlouhého čtení zapletených klauzulí a spojek si často představíme věty jako sítě uzlů a hran, které ukazují, jak jednotlivé části souvětí spolu souvisí. V této publikaci se dozvíte, co přesně graf souvětí znamená, jak se takový graf tvoří, jaké typy souvětí rozlišujeme, a jaký význam mají tyto vizuální diagramy pro výuku češtiny, psaní a zpracování textu v praxi. Budeme pracovat se základními pojmy, uvedeme konkrétní příklady a ukážeme použitelnost grafu souvětí v různých kontextech, od školní výuky až po moderní nástroje pro zpracování přirozeného jazyka (NLP).

Co je graf souvětí a proč ho používat?

Graf souvětí je formální znázornění vztahů mezi klauzulemi v souvětí. V jeho jádru stojí uzly, které reprezentují jednotlivé větné členy či klauzule, a hrany, které popisují, jak tyto klauzule na sebe navazují. Díky grafu lze snadno vypozorovat, které části věty patří k sobě, jaké jsou hlavní a vedlejší části, a jaký druh spojení dominuje — zda jde o souřadné spojení (koordinace) nebo podřadné spojení (subordinace). Graf souvětí tedy slouží jako základní pomůcka pro pochopení složitých struktur a pro vizualizaci vztahů, které v tradiční srovnávací mluvnici často bývají skryté v textu.

Pro psaní, učení a revize textu má graf souvětí několik praktických výhod. Učitelé mohou díky grafu jasně demonstrovat rozdíl mezi druhy souvětí a studentům lépe předat, jak se jednotlivé klauzule váží k centrální větě. Při psaní pak graf souvětí usnadňuje kontrolu struktury a umožňuje vyhledat nadbytečné opakování či nevhodné skoky ve vazbách. V technologické praxi, zejména v NLP, slouží graf souvětí jako koordinátor pro parsování vět, tokenizaci a porozumění kontextu, což usnadňuje strojové zpracování a generování textu.

Klíčové pojmy pro graf souvětí

Při práci s grafem souvětí se vyplatí mít jasno v několika hlavních pojmech. Níže najdete stručný lexikon, který vám usnadní čtení a tvorbu grafů.

Věta, souvětí a klauze

Věta je základní jednotkou komunikace, která má svou sémantickou a syntaktickou váhu. Souvětí je větou složenou z více klauzulí: hlavní a vedlejší. Klauze jsou jednotlivé části, které mohou plnit různou funkci — vyjadřují čas, podmínku, příčinu a další vzájemné vztahy. V grafu souvětí se klauze obvykle transformují na uzly, které jsou prostřednictvím hran spojovány podle vazeb, které mezi nimi existují.

Souřadné a podřadné souvětí

Hlavní rozdělení souvětí rozlišuje souřadné souvětí a podřadné souvětí. U souřadného souvětí jsou klauze postaveny na stejné úrovni a mezi nimi existuje rovnocenný vztah, často vyjádřený spojkami a, i, nebo, ale atd. U podřadného souvětí se vedlejší klauze vázají na hlavní klauzi jako závislé větné konstrukce — vyjadřují čas, příčinu, podmínku a podobně a bývají vedeny spojkami jako když, protože, aby, pokud a dalšími. Graf souvětí zobrazuje tuto hierarchii a ukazuje, která klauze je hlavní a která se na ni váže.

Spojky a vztahy

Vztah mezi klauzemi je často vyjádřen spojkami. V grafu souvětí se pak tyto vztahy označují na hranách: koordinace pro souřadné spojení a podřadnost pro podřadné spojení. Kromě spojek existují i jiné prostředky, které určují vazbu, například pořádková slova, čárky, větné pořadí a inflexe. Graf souvětí tak ukazuje nejen spojky samotné, ale i jejich funkční roli ve větě.

Typy grafu souvětí: co lze zobrazit a proč

V praxi můžeme graf souvětí zobrazit různými způsoby v závislosti na cíli vizualizace. Základní typy zahrnují:

Koordinační graf souvětí (souřadné)

V tomto grafu jsou hlavní klauze zobrazeny jako uzly na stejné úrovni a spojuje je hrana s popiskem koordinace. Příklady klasického souvětního spojení zahrnují spojky a, i, nebo, ale, však a další. Graf znázorňuje relaci mezi jednotlivými rovnými částmi věty, které plní stejnou funkci.

Podřadné graf souvětí

Podřadné souvětí se v grafu projeví jako hierarchická struktura, kde hlavní klauze má podřízené klauze. Hrany vedou z hlavní klauze k vedlejší klauzi a popisují typ vazby (časová, podmínková, příčinná, účelová a další). Graf tedy ukazuje, jak vedlejší část doplňuje význam hlavní věty a jaký je přesný vztah mezi nimi.

Smíšené grafy a alternativní znázornění

V některých větách se mohou objevit kombinace koordinačních a podřadných vztahů. Graf souvětí pak bývá složitější, s více vrcholy a různými druhy hran. Pro tyto případy se často používají rozšířené vizualizační techniky, například grafy s více hierarchiemi, barevnými hranami podle typu vazby nebo dokonce i animační znázornění, které ukazují postupné zpracování větné struktury.

Jak se graf souvětí vytváří: praktický postup krok za krokem

Tvorba grafu souvětí vyžaduje systematický postup. Níže je uveden jednoduchý, ale účinný návod, který můžete použít při ručním kreslení i při přípravě pro výuku nebo NLP projekty.

Krok 1: Identifikace klauzí

Vyberte hlavní klauzi a vedlejší klauze. Hlavní klauze představuje hlavní sdělení věty, vedlejší klauze pak doplňují čas, příčinu, podmínku a další. Pokud máte dvě nebo více rovnocenných částí, jedná se o souvětí souřadné.

Krok 2: Určení vztahů mezi klauzemi

Rozhodněte, zda se jedná o kooperaci nebo podřadné vztahy. Určete druh spojky nebo zda vazbu vyjadřuje jiný prostředek, například čárka či inverze slov. Zapsáním relací mezi klauzemi si připravíte jasný popis propojení, který se promítne do grafu.

Krok 3: Rozvržení uzlů a hran

Uložte klauze jako uzly a vyznačte hrany podle vztahů. Všimněte si pořadí a zaznamenejte, zda existuje více vedlejších částí k jedné hlavní klauzi. V grafu souvětí je často užitečné zkusit i varianty — jak by se změnilo vyznění věty, kdyby se pořadí změnilo, nebo kdyby některá část byla vyjádřena jinou konstrukcí.

Krok 4: Kontrola sémantiky a syntaktických vazeb

Ujistěte se, že graf souvětí věrně odráží význam věty. V některých případech může být více srozumitelná jedna z variant grafu. Správný graf souvětí by měl jasně ukazovat, které klauze jsou závislé na kterých a jaké jsou jejich funkce ve větě.

Krok 5: Prezentace a interpretace

Prezentujte graf souvětí v textové i vizuální formě. Pokud pracujete s výukou, můžete doplnit i klasické textové diagramy nebo jednoduchý ASCII graf. Pro technické projekty lze použít formát DOT/Graphviz, který generuje profesionální grafické zobrazení a usnadňuje reprodukovatelnost.

Příklady grafu souvětí na konkrétních větách

Níže najdete několik konkrétních vět a jejich odpovídající znázornění ve stylu grafu souvětí. Snažíme se ukázat jak graf souvětí zachytí hlavní klauze a vedlejší vztahy, a jak lze strukturu interpretovat.

Příklad 1: Souvětí souřadné

Věta: „Jím jablko a piju vodu.“

digraph G {
  A[label="Jím jablko"];
  B[label="piji vodu"];
  A -> B [label="souřadná (a)"];
}

V tomto příkladu vidíme dvě klauze na stejné úrovni a spojení pomocí souřadné vazby. Graf souvětí zobrazuje jasný rovnocenný vztah mezi klauzemi a ukazuje, že význam věty spočívá kombinací dvou činností.

Příklad 2: Souvětí podřadné

Věta: „Když pršelo, zůstala doma.“

digraph G {
  main[label="zůstala doma"];
  sub[label="Když pršelo"];
  main -> sub [label="podřadná (časová)"];
}

V tomto případě hlavní klauze je „zůstala doma“ a vedlejší klauze „Když pršelo“ vyjadřuje časovou souvislost. Graf souvětí znázorňuje, že vedlejší klauze je závislá na hlavní a doplňuje kontext děje.

Příklad 3: Smíšené konstrukce

Věta: „Když pršelo, šli jsme domů, a poté si odpočinuli.“

digraph G {
  root[label="šli jsme domů"];
  sub[label="Když pršelo"];
  adj[label="a poté si odpočinuli"];
  root -> sub [label="podřadná (časová)"];
  root -> adj [label="koordinace"];
}

Tento graf ukazuje kombinaci podřadné a koordinační vazby v jedné větě. Graf souvětí tak odráží složitost psaného projevu a pomáhá pochopit, jak jednotlivé části souvětí spolu interagují.

Graf souvětí vs. syntaktický strom: kdy se vyplatí volit jeden či druhý pohled

V lingvistice se často používá syntaktický strom (parse tree) k zobrazení struktury věty. Stromy ukazují hierarchii a subordinaci v tradičním stromovém uspořádání. Graf souvětí se naopak soustředí na explicitní vztahy mezi klauzemi a často zahrnuje i informace o koordinačních vazbách. Výhodou grafu souvětí je jeho vizuální srozumitelnost pro studenty a schopnost reflektovat více druhů vazeb v jedné struktuře. Pro NLP úkoly, jako je extrakce vět, klasifikace a sémantické porozumění, bývá užitečné propojit graf souvětí s technikami, které pracují s uzly a hranami na různých úrovních jazykového vyjádření.

Praktické využití grafu souvětí v praxi

Graf souvětí nachází uplatnění v několika klíčových oblastech:

  • Výchova a výuka: Graf souvětí pomáhá studentům rychleji porozumět rozdílům mezi spojkami a typy vazeb. Učitelé mohou pomocí grafů demonstrovat, proč je důležité rozlišovat souřadné a podřadné konstrukce a jak se mění význam věty při změně struktury.
  • Analýza textu: Při analýze složitějších vět umožní graf souvětí identifikovat centrální klauzi, vedlejší klauze a jejich vzájemné vazby. To usnadňuje pochopení sémantiky a syntaktické hierarchie v textu.
  • NLP a strojové zpracování: Graf souvětí slouží jako výstupní reprezentace pro parsovací procesy, které mohou dále sloužit k extrakci informací, sumarizaci a generování textu. Integrace grafu souvětí do pipeline zlepšuje celkové porozumění větám a přesnost modelů.
  • Akademická a odborná komunikace: Při publikování a recenzích může být graf souvětí užitečným doplňkem, který zřetelně ukazuje způsob, jakým jsou myšlenky strukturovány. Zvláště v jazykových studiích je to praktické pro porovnání různých jazykových konstrukcí.

Nástroje a způsoby tvorby grafu souvětí

Existuje řada nástrojů a metod, jak graf souvětí efektivně tvořit a sdílet. Zde jsou některé osvědčené možnosti:

Ručně kreslené diagramy a papírové postupy

Pro výuku a první seznámení s konceptem je velmi užitečné kreslit jednoduché uzly a hrany ručně. Můžete začít s kartou a fixy, nakreslit klauze jako jednotlivé boxy a spojit je šipkami. Takové cvičení pomáhá studentům vizualizovat vazby a zapamatovat si důležité vztahy mezi klauzemi.

Graphviz a DOT jazyk

Pro precizní a opakovatelnou vizualizaci se hodí Graphviz. V DOT jazyce lze jednoduše popsatzákladní graf graf souvětí a nechat program nakreslit grafické znázornění. Tady je jednoduchý příklad pro podřadné souvětí:

digraph G {
  hlavni[label="šli jsme domů"];
  pod[label="Když pršelo"];
  hlavni -> pod [label="podřadná (časová)"];
}

Takové ukázky lze rozšířit o více klauzí a různých typů hran. Graf souvětí tak funguje jako lehká dokumentace syntaktické struktury textu.

Jiné nástroje a vizualizační knihovny

Pro pokročilejší vizualizace lze použít knihovny jako D3.js pro webové prezentace, Cytoscape pro interaktivní grafy, nebo Matplotlib/NetworkX v Pythonu pro statické a reprodukovatelné grafy. Všechny tyto nástroje umožní vyjádřit graf souvětí i s barevnými hierarchiemi, popisky vztahů a vrstvy informací, které v tradičních textech zůstávají skryté.

Často kladené dotazy o grafu souvětí

Co přesně znamená pojem graf souvětí?

Graf souvětí je vizualizace, která ukazuje, jak jednotlivé klauze v souvětí souvisí. Uzly představují klauze nebo jejich části a hrany popisují vazby mezi nimi (koordinace, subordinace a další typy). Cílem je usnadnit pochopení složité struktury věty a umožnit rychlou interpretaci vztahů.

Kdy je vhodné použít graf souvětí v praxi?

Graf souvětí je vhodný zejména při výuce češtiny, při korektuře textů a při analýze složitých vět. Dále se hodí v NLP projektech, kde jsou klauze identifikovány jako samostatné jednotky a jejich vztahy je třeba přesně vyjádřit pro další zpracování textu.

Jaký je rozdíl mezi grafem souvětí a běžnou strukturou vět?

Běžný syntaktický strom ukazuje hierarchii a vnitřní strukturu věty, zatímco graf souvětí klade důraz na vztahy mezi klauze a často zobrazuje rovnocenné části souvětí vedle sebe. Graf souvětí bývá intuitivnější pro demonstraci spojení mezi klauze než tradiční stromová reprezentace.

Jaké jsou nejčastější chyby při tvorbě grafu souvětí?

Mezi nejčastější patří nejasné vymezení hlavní klauze, špatná identifikace typu vazby (koordinace vs subordinace) a opomenutí vedlejších klauzí. Důležité je vždy ověřit, že graf odpovídá sémantice věty a neodvrací pozornost od významu.

Závěr: proč stojí za to chápat graf souvětí

Graf souvětí není jen akademická pomůcka. Je to praktický nástroj, který pomáhá zlepšit porozumění jazykům, zrychluje výuku a usnadňuje práci s textem. Díky grafu souvětí získáte jasný pohled na to, jak jednotlivé klauze spolu souvisí, jaké mají funkce a jak se význam věty rodí z uspořádání a vazeb mezi částmi. Ať už jste učitel, student, jazykový nadšenec či programátor pracující s texty, graf souvětí vám poskytne užitečné rámce pro analýzu, vizualizaci a lepší komunikaci složitých myšlenek.

Další tipy a doporučení pro práci s grafem souvětí

  • Začněte s jednoduchými větami a postupně zvyšujte složitost. Progresivní rozšiřování pomáhá lépe pochopit typy vazeb a jejich dopad na význam.
  • Využívejte barevné kódování pro různé typy vztahů (např. červené pro subordinaci, modré pro koordinaci) a vždy doplňte legendu.
  • Využijte graf souvětí při zpětné vazbě studentů: nechte je samostatně rozplést větu a posléze srovnat s připraveným grafem.
  • Pro NLP projekty zkuste začít s jednoduchými větami a postupně přidávat vedlejší klauze. Vytvořte si ukázkovou sadu větných grafů pro trénink modelů.
  • Zapojte Graphviz DOT nebo jiný nástroj a vytvořte digitální repozitář grafů souvětí pro své texty. To usnadní opakovatelnost a sdílení práce.

Krátký rekapitulující souhrn

Graf souvětí je efektivní způsob, jak vizualizovat a analyzovat složitou strukturu větných spojení. Díky uzlům a hranám lze snadno identifikovat hlavní a vedlejší klauze, rozlišit souřadné a podřadné vazby a pochopit, jak se význam věty rodí z arrangementu a syntaktických vztahů. Ať už pracujete na výuce, na jazykovém výzkumu nebo na NLP projektech, graf souvětí vám poskytne jasný a užitečný pohled do struktury češtiny a pomůže zlepšit preciznost a srozumitelnost vašich textů.

Zajímavé asociace a tipy pro další čtení

Jako doplněk k tomuto článku doporučujeme sledovat zdroje zaměřené na jazykové struktury a vizualizaci textu. Experimentujte s různými způsoby znázornění pro různé typy vět a porovnávejte, jak se mění interpretace při změně struktury. Graf souvětí je vynikající most mezi teoretickou gramatikou a praktickým jazykovým porozuměním.